====Pumkin==== The Pumkin are an escaped magical experiment from the ancient Eldrian Empire that has built a kingdom of their own and spread moderately across the lands. They're a race of pumpkin-like flora beings that come in many sizes and shapes, but are commonly short and stout. Particularly tall and lean Pumkin are often but not necessarily put in important positions. Their reproductive methods is still a mystery to many races of Autia. Don't be fooled into thinking they're harmless, they're carnivorous and might happily attempt to eat anyone who wander into their territory. For some reason though, they find Elves strangely attractive and are significantly less likely to consider them food. There are a few places where Elves and Pumkin live in the same community in harmony. They have a patron deity, Via, a minor goddess of plants, vegetables and seeds. When the Pumkin population grew to the extent that it threatened to overpopulate the world, Via made a deal with other deities; she'd control the Pumkin population, but in return they will be welcomed to the afterlife. Because they're guaranteed access to it, Pumkin will gleefully charge into combat, as they have no innate reason to fear the consequences of death. The Pumkin Kingdom is ruled by the Pumking, a seemingly immortal and mighty Pumkin mage that regrows itself whenever its current body expires. It laments its immortality and consider it a curse, for it wishes to join the afterlife and join its brethren. Many of the Pumking's plots and schemes are made with the intention to find a way to achieve its final expiration and go to the afterlife it covets so much.
